Summary
Relaparotomy after initial surgery has a high mortality rate, especially in older patients and those with sepsis. However, urgent relaparotomy for specific complications like dehiscence or localized infection offers better patient outcomes.

Purpose of the Study:
- To analyze the mortality rates and outcomes of relaparotomy within 21 days of primary laparotomy.
- To identify key determinants of mortality in patients undergoing relaparotomy.
- To differentiate outcomes based on the indication for relaparotomy and infection severity.
Main Methods:
- Retrospective analysis of 2657 primary laparotomies over 50 months.
- Identification of 192 patients (7%) requiring relaparotomy within 21 days.
- Stratification of relaparotomy indications, patient demographics (age), and infection status (IAS-1 vs. IAS-2).
Main Results:
- Overall relaparotomy mortality was 36% (69/192).
- Higher mortality associated with gastrointestinal hemorrhage (44%) and sepsis (50-89%).
- Age >50 years (50% mortality) and nonlocalized/systemic infection (IAS-2, 83% mortality) were significant predictors of death.
Conclusions:
- Urgent relaparotomy for incisional dehiscence, obstruction, or localized intra-abdominal infection (IAS-1) is safe with low mortality.
- Directed relaparotomy for nonlocalized/systemic infection (IAS-2) has high mortality but is essential for salvage.
- Nondirected relaparotomy for organ failure without clear findings is futile.
